Output e3ca563f2b782873d4ef668944c9b73123ee121f76b076a75baeef76cb2a0e8e:0

value
312349088
script pubkey
OP_0 OP_PUSHBYTES_20 bebf342351d79a52923e2990d966aa972981ebca
address
bc1qh6lngg6367d99y379xgdje42ju5cr672uzkgev
transaction
e3ca563f2b782873d4ef668944c9b73123ee121f76b076a75baeef76cb2a0e8e